6-HYDROXY BUSPIRONE

6-HYDROXY BUSPIRONE Structural

What is 6-HYDROXY BUSPIRONE?

Chemical properties

Off-White to Pale Yellow Solid

The Uses of 6-HYDROXY BUSPIRONE

It is a major active metabolite of Buspirone (B689850).

What are the applications of Application

6-Hydroxy buspirone is a major active metabolite of Buspirone

Definition

ChEBI: 6-hydroxy buspirone is a N-arylpiperazine.

Properties of 6-HYDROXY BUSPIRONE

Melting point: 96-99°C
storage temp.  -20°C Freezer
solubility  Chloroform (Slightly), DMSO (Slightly), Ethyl Acetate (Slightly), Methanol (Slightly)
form  Solid
color  White to Off-White
